Variable Modified Chaplygin Gas and Accelerating Universe
In this letter, I have proposed a model of variable modified Chaplygin gas and shown its role in accelerating phase of the universe. I have shown that the equation of state of this model is valid from the radiation era to quiessence model. متن کاملWormholes supported by phantom-like modified Chaplygin gas
We have examined the possible construction of a stationary, spherically symmetric and spatially inhomogeneous wormhole spacetime supported by the phantom energy. The later is supposed to be represented by the modified Chaplygin gas equation of state. The solutions so obtained satisfy the flare out and the asymptotic flatness conditions. متن کاملCrossing the Phantom divide line in the Chaplygin gas model
The rôle of the interaction in crossing the phantom divide line in the Chaplygin gas model is discussed. We obtain some general properties of the interactions that allow the model to arrive at phantom divide line. We show that these properties put some conditions on the ratio of dark matter to dark energy density. PACS: 98.80.-k, 98.80.Jk
